  • RULES OF OPERATION AND CONDUCT

  • Progress standard must meet the requirements of the current rules adopted by the Texas Department of Licensing & Regulations (TDLR Mastery is a prerequisite to awarding a grade of 70 or above. Evidence of mastery be terminated by one or more of the following methods: 1) units tests; 2) written assignments; 3) skills performance checklist; and 4) comprehensive examinations of knowledge and skills.

  • A student or prospective student may be dismissed or barred from the class for tardiness; drunkenness or obvious signs of drug use; rude, vulgar or disruptive behavior smoking or using tobacco products; using a cell phone during class or in the car; or being otherwise inattentive sleeping, reading, etc Student terminated for violation rules of conduct may be readmitted at the description of the school director.

  • CANCELLATION POLICY

  • A full money paid by a student cancels the enrollment before midnight of the day, other than a Saturday, Sunday, or legal holiday, after the date the enrollment contract is signed by the students, refund of all unless the student successfully complete the course or receives a failing grade on the course examination; or the enrollment of student was procured as a result of a misrepresentation in advertising or promotional materials of the school or course provider; or a representative made by an owner or employee of the school or course provider. * Refund are based on the period of enrollment computed on basis of course time expressed n-clock hours. *The effective date of the termination for refund purposes will be the earliest of the following: (a) the last day of attendance, if the students is terminated by the school: (b) the date of receipt of written notice from the student; (c) the 10th school day following the last day of attendance. IF tuition is collected in advance of entrance and, if a student does not enter the school, terminates enrollment, or withdraws, the school: (a) may not retain more than $50.00 as an administrative expense: and (b) shall refund the portion of the classroom tuition and fees and behind-the-wheel tuition and fees that correspond to service the student not received. * A full refund of all tuition and fees is due and refundable in each of following cases: (a) when an enrollee is not accepted by the school: (b) if course of instruction is discontinued by the school at this location; or (c) if the student's enrollment was procured as a result of any misrepresentation in advertising, promotional materials of the school, or misrepresentation by the owner representation of the school. * Refunds shall be completed within 30 days after the date of termination.
